67b7fd4fc36e6508c047c3ea1537aadc0b902f33a4c2c090ced6bcf9b1880f09

1107832 (574936 blocks ago)

⏴ Block 1107831 (f386ad68...590) | Block 1107833 ⏵ | Latest block ⏭

Metadata

19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details